Output e32c9427840cc006f30680a364d31190dce8e9d90d459a1278d3bae621eb80d1:6

value
127758
script pubkey
OP_0 OP_PUSHBYTES_20 26ad76ec87f9143de589516ce68cb0bf255132de
address
bc1qy6khdmy8ly2rmevf29kwdr9shuj4zvk7dymlw4
transaction
e32c9427840cc006f30680a364d31190dce8e9d90d459a1278d3bae621eb80d1
spent
true